Nordic Swan Ecolabel
Most of our products are dyed at our own dyehouse in Denmark and certified with the Nordic Swan Ecolabel. What does this actually mean for you as a DILLING customer?
To be certified with the Nordic Swan Ecolabel, there are five things that need to be managed and are thoroughly checked at least once a year:
- The supply chain
- Raw materials
- Durability
- Dyeing agents and chemicals
- Working conditions
The Nordic Swan Ecolabel has strict demands for eco-friendliness in production. In particular, the dyeing process is subject to tough criteria – for example, it is not permitted to use any heavy metals. The Nordic Swan Ecolabel also has criteria covering good working conditions and high quality in products that will ensure long lasting products.

The five areas of inspection
The Nordic Swan Ecolabel requires that the supply chain is transparent. For us, this means that we know where our organic merino wool and cotton comes from, where and how it is spun, knitted, dyed, cut, sewn, packed, transported, and finally delivered.

OEKO-TEX® STANDARD 100
To produce clothing, you also need materials such as thread, rubber bands, buttons, etc. It can be challenging to find the right partners that meet our quality standards and adhere to our environmental requirements. We choose with care and look for certificates to guide us. As a minimum, we demand that such materials are Oekotex 100-certified. This standard ensures that there are no harmful chemicals in the final product.


Requirements for suppliers’ certifications
There are some products we cannot produce at our own sewing facilities in Ukraine and Lithuania, such as heavier knitwear and socks. Therefore, we have carefully selected suppliers who meet our high standards for quality and sustainability.
We work closely with suppliers who hold the required certifications. This gives you the assurance that no harmful chemicals have been used during production and that working conditions comply with the standards set by the International Labour Organization (ILO).
Our socks are a good example of how our supplier reviews can drive positive change and ensure that our requirements are upheld. Previously, our socks were produced in China, but in 2021, we changed supplier and moved all production to Turkey. As a result, a small number of socks currently available on our website still originate from our previous production in China. Our socks have always been – and continue to be – organically certified.
